Liberated African Department; Return [1845-1861]

Description: The main subject of this volume is on the administrative activities of the Liberated African Department. The document presents accounts such as the Return of the Establishment of the Liberated African Department in the Colony of Sierra Leone, accounts on the number of persons employed in subordinate situations demonstrating the increase and the decrease. Also information on the returns of Liberated Africans that were receiving allowance at the several villages in Sierra Leone and other administrative accounts relating directed to the Liberated African Department. The Return of the number of Liberated Africans under charge of the General Superintendent brings a large number of information on the population and the administration of the villages. Extent of original material: 1 volume of 474 folios.
